Summary

Entergy Corporation (ETR) announced a significant settlement related to "black box" accounting matters with System Energy Resources, Inc. (System Energy) and the Arkansas Public Service Commission (Arkansas Commission). Under this settlement, Entergy Arkansas, LLC will receive a total refund of $142 million from System Energy, of which $50 million has already been received. This settlement is aligned with a previous global settlement reached with Entergy Mississippi and is not expected to materially affect Entergy's adjusted earnings per share or credit metric outlooks. The settlement resolves actual and potential claims concerning System Energy's past implementation of the Unit Power Sales Agreement, which governs the sale of energy and capacity from the Grand Gulf Nuclear Station to several Entergy operating companies. This agreement with the Arkansas Commission, alongside a prior settlement with the Mississippi Public Service Commission, covers approximately 65% of Grand Gulf's output, reducing System Energy's overall refund exposure to 35% of its remaining potential liabilities.

Frequently Asked Questions

The "black box" settlement refers to an agreement to resolve accounting and rate-related disputes concerning the Unit Power Sales Agreement between System Energy Resources, Inc. and various Entergy operating companies, including Entergy Arkansas. These disputes often involve complex "black box" accounting treatments that are subject to regulatory review.

Entergy Arkansas will receive a total refund of $142 million from System Energy. Approximately $50 million of this amount has already been received. The remaining portion will be refunded as part of the settlement agreement, which is awaiting FERC approval.

According to the filing, the settlement is not expected to materially impact Entergy's adjusted earnings per share outlooks or credit metric outlooks. This suggests that the financial impact is either already accounted for or is within the company's existing financial projections.

The settlements with both the Arkansas and Mississippi Public Service Commissions now cover approximately 65% of the output from the Grand Gulf Nuclear Station. This significantly reduces System Energy's overall exposure to potential refunds, as only the remaining 35% of output is subject to future claims or settlements.
